The Pakatakan Artist Colony was formed in 1886, when John Francis Murphy, an American landscape painter, persuaded local businessman Peter Hoffman to build a hotel to accommodate visiting artists. Many artists fell in love with the area, and decided to stay and build summer houses and art studios for their painting. This particular house and studio was built for Parker Mann, also a painter of landscapes, who christened it ''Nestlewood.'' The artist's houses were purposely built to blend into the forested mountainside of the Catskills, and the styles of each house had similarities in construction and design. This seasonal home has four bedrooms, a generous living room and kitchen, a covered screened-in porch, and many windows that are original to the home, to let in the light. Two of the bedrooms upstairs have balconies, so one could enjoy the early morning sunshine, or the fog coming through the trees. The living room has a fireplace with a wood stove insert, which is the only heat source. The covered porch is delightful and large enough for a gathering of your closest friends. The studio is slightly smaller than the house, but feels grander. It has two bedrooms; a small one on the first floor and a more expansive one on the second floor, with lots of windows. It has a WC, and a sink in the hallway. Its high ceilings and tall north-facing windows let the right kind of light in for an artist at their easel. This house and studio have stood the test of time, but they both need a lot of love. Built on piers, the house has begun to shift noticeably, while the studio is more level. House roof was replaced in 2025, studio roof in 2018. The main house balcony was rebuilt in 2025. Some of the piers the house sits on were reinforced with concrete footers and wood supports a few years ago, but the piers under the kitchen could use the same. There is a drilled well, and the septic system is unknown. However, it can absolutely be restored as a special place in an enchanting era of Catskills history!
